The size of Port Vincent is approximately 69.6 square kilometres. There are 9 parks, covering nearly 1.7% of the total area. The population of Port Vincent in 2016 was 514 people. By 2021 the population was 534 showing a population growth of 3.9%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Port Vincent is 70-79 years. Households in Port Vincent are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Port Vincent work in a managers occupation.In 2021, 77.70% of the homes in Port Vincent were owner-occupied compared with 73.40% in 2016.
